- 分布式搜索引擎Elasticsearch的架构分析
一、写在前面 ES(Elasticsearch下文统一称为ES)越来越多的企业在业务场景是使用ES存储自己的非结构化数据,例如电商业务实现商品站内搜索,数据指标分析,日志分析等,ES作为传统关系型数据库的补充,提供了关系型数据库不具备的一些能力。ES最先进入大众视野的是其能够实现全文搜索的能力,也......
- archllinux配置触摸板
参考:https://www.jianshu.com/p/c5678ce41ab1——作者:BigTaiYang大太阳https://wiki.archlinuxcn.org/wiki/Libinputsudocp /usr/share/X11/xorg.conf.d/70-synaptics.conf /etc/X11/xorg.conf.d/修改内容如下:/etc/X11/xorg.conf.d$cat70-synaptics.conf......
- maven compile/install 无法识别第三方引入的jar包
有的jar包在互联网上并没有,而是自己本地私有的,lib引入后idea正常编译,但是maven无法识别,提示程序包不存在。可以将依赖工程打jar包后直接扔到本工程的WEB-INF/lib下。(可以直接将编译后的class下的几个文件夹压缩成zip,然后直接修改名称为xxx.jar) ......
- 安装archlinux
arch安装步骤archlinux官方安装wiki1、分区and格式化分区 (分区用fdisk,格式化分区用mkfs)2、挂载分区 (mount命令)3、安装archlinux base base-devel 先检测网路是否连接dhcpcd 没有提示代表一切正常安装arch baseandbase-develfailedretrievingfile'core.......
- ElasticSearch常用api文档
搜索引擎实现实现步骤搜集例如google、baidu都是根据爬虫爬取网页数据分析根据爬取的数据分词解析,建立临时索引等索引通过分析阶段产生的临时索引构建倒排索引,用于查询查询响应用户请求,根据倒排索引获取相关网页信息,计算权重等倒排索引正排索引:文档中包含了哪......
- ElasticSearch 7.x (一 ~ 二)
ElasticSearch7.x一、ElasticSearch概述1.1ElasticSearch是什么Elasticsearch是一个分布式、RESTful风格的 搜索和数据分析引擎,能够解决不断涌现出的各种用例。作为ElasticStack的核心,Elasticsearch会集中存储您的数据,让您飞快完成搜索,微调相关性,进行强大的分析......
- SearchInRotatedSortedArray
packageBisectionMethod;/***33.搜索旋转排序数组*在传递给函数之前,nums在预先未知的某个下标k(0<=k<nums.length)上进行了旋转,*使数组变为[nums[k],nums[k+1],...,nums[n-1],nums[0],nums[1],...,nums[k-1]](下标从0开始计数)。*例如,[0,1,2,4,5......
- SearchRange
packageBisectionMethod;/***34.在排序数组中查找元素的第一个和最后一个位置*给你一个按照非递减顺序排列的整数数组nums,和一个目标值target。请你找出给定目标值在数组中的开始位置和结束位置。*如果数组中不存在目标值target,返回[-1,-1]。*你必须设计并实......
- SearchInsert
packageBisectionMethod;/***35.搜索插入位置*给定一个排序数组和一个目标值,在数组中找到目标值,并返回其索引。如果目标值不存在于数组中,返回它将会被按顺序插入的位置。*请必须使用时间复杂度为O(logn)的算法。***/publicclassSearchInsert{publi......
- ES005-Elasticsearch核心概念
1、cluster***1.1代表一个集群,集群中有多个节点,其中有一个为主节点,这个主节点是可以通过选举产生的,主从节点是对于集群内部来说的。es的一个概念就是去中心化,字面上理解就是无中心节点,这是对于集群外部来说的,因为从外部来看es集群,在逻辑上是个整体,你与任何一个节点的通信和与整个......